Lines Matching refs:br_dev

3758 	struct net_device *br_dev = netdev_master_upper_dev_get(lag_dev);  in mlxsw_sp_port_lag_uppers_cleanup()  local
3763 mlxsw_sp_port_bridge_leave(mlxsw_sp_port, lag_dev, br_dev); in mlxsw_sp_port_lag_uppers_cleanup()
3768 br_dev = netdev_master_upper_dev_get(upper_dev); in mlxsw_sp_port_lag_uppers_cleanup()
3769 mlxsw_sp_port_bridge_leave(mlxsw_sp_port, upper_dev, br_dev); in mlxsw_sp_port_lag_uppers_cleanup()
4137 static bool mlxsw_sp_bridge_has_multiple_vxlans(struct net_device *br_dev) in mlxsw_sp_bridge_has_multiple_vxlans() argument
4143 netdev_for_each_lower_dev(br_dev, dev, iter) { in mlxsw_sp_bridge_has_multiple_vxlans()
4151 static bool mlxsw_sp_bridge_vxlan_vlan_is_valid(struct net_device *br_dev) in mlxsw_sp_bridge_vxlan_vlan_is_valid() argument
4157 netdev_for_each_lower_dev(br_dev, dev, iter) { in mlxsw_sp_bridge_vxlan_vlan_is_valid()
4175 static bool mlxsw_sp_bridge_vxlan_is_valid(struct net_device *br_dev, in mlxsw_sp_bridge_vxlan_is_valid() argument
4178 if (br_multicast_enabled(br_dev)) { in mlxsw_sp_bridge_vxlan_is_valid()
4183 if (!br_vlan_enabled(br_dev) && in mlxsw_sp_bridge_vxlan_is_valid()
4184 mlxsw_sp_bridge_has_multiple_vxlans(br_dev)) { in mlxsw_sp_bridge_vxlan_is_valid()
4189 if (br_vlan_enabled(br_dev) && in mlxsw_sp_bridge_vxlan_is_valid()
4190 !mlxsw_sp_bridge_vxlan_vlan_is_valid(br_dev)) { in mlxsw_sp_bridge_vxlan_is_valid()
4281 struct net_device *br_dev = netdev_master_upper_dev_get(lower_dev); in mlxsw_sp_netdevice_port_upper_event() local
4283 if (br_vlan_enabled(br_dev)) { in mlxsw_sp_netdevice_port_upper_event()
4284 br_vlan_get_proto(br_dev, &proto); in mlxsw_sp_netdevice_port_upper_event()
4327 struct net_device *br_dev; in mlxsw_sp_netdevice_port_upper_event() local
4333 br_dev = netdev_master_upper_dev_get(upper_dev); in mlxsw_sp_netdevice_port_upper_event()
4335 br_dev); in mlxsw_sp_netdevice_port_upper_event()
4493 struct net_device *br_dev, in mlxsw_sp_netdevice_bridge_vlan_event() argument
4554 static int mlxsw_sp_netdevice_bridge_event(struct net_device *br_dev, in mlxsw_sp_netdevice_bridge_event() argument
4557 struct mlxsw_sp *mlxsw_sp = mlxsw_sp_lower_get(br_dev); in mlxsw_sp_netdevice_bridge_event()
4577 if (br_vlan_enabled(br_dev)) { in mlxsw_sp_netdevice_bridge_event()
4578 br_vlan_get_proto(br_dev, &proto); in mlxsw_sp_netdevice_bridge_event()
4590 !mlxsw_sp_rif_exists(mlxsw_sp, br_dev)) { in mlxsw_sp_netdevice_bridge_event()